Read to Your Dog/Tail Waggin’ Tutors March 14

 Sponsored by a local member of Therapy Dogs International,  Tail Waggin’ Tutors will be at the Howard Lake Library on Saturday, March 14 from 10:30 to 12:00.  This is an opportunity for younger students to “read” to an accredited dog and handler.

“Oh, The Places You’ll Go!” Magic Show

What do the Cat in the Hat, the Lorax, Alice in Wonderland and Peter Rabbit have in common?  They are all featured in a new and exciting magic show coming February 21,  to  Howard Lake.   Lynn & Robert Halbrook (2008′s Chef Roberto) will present their new ‘kooky, crazy and just plain fun’ program to children aged 4 to 12, with families invited, too.

Gasp as oodles of fish appear, laugh as someone in the audience becomes the Cat in the Hat, thrill as Peter Cottontail literally climbs through the book pages and more!!!

Mark your calendars:  Saturday, Feb. 21, 2009;  Howard Lake Community Room (above library);  Show starts at 10:30 and is about 45 minutes long.  Registration is requested, but not required.  For more information, contact the library at 320.543.2020.
